Discover the most popular places to visit in Southside

Armory Square
Home to Syracuse’s highest concentration of bars and restaurants, this lively city square is the perfect place for a night out in Central New York.

Landmark Theatre
See Broadway musicals, comedy or rock shows at this beautiful and supposedly haunted 1920s venue just off Syracuse’s Armory Square.

Clinton Square
Nestled in the heart of Syracuse’s downtown, this historic plaza is known for its civic mindedness, hosting countless festivals and a community ice skating rink.
